*256 Bit SSL Sertifikası * Full Mobil Uyumlu * Full SEO Uyumlu
İsterseniz Mobil Uygulama Seçeneğiyle
React, modern web uygulamaları geliştirmek için popüler bir JavaScript kütüphanesidir. Bununla birlikte, kullanıcıların birçok farklı form alanına veri girmesi gerektiğinde, bu verilerin doğru biçimde ve tutarlı bir şekilde girilmesini sağlamak kolay değildir. Burada devreye React input masking geliyor.
Input masking, kullanıcının bir form alanına veri girdiğinde, belirli bir biçimde formatlanmasını sağlayarak, yanlış bilgi girmesini önlemeyi amaçlayan bir tekniktir. E-posta adresleri, telefon numaraları, tarihler ve posta kodları gibi veri tipleri sıklıkla input masking gerektirir.
React input masking, form alanlarında düzenlemeler ve kısıtlamalar uygulamanıza olanak tanır. Kullanıcıların girdiği verileri otomatik olarak belirli bir biçime uydurarak, doğru biçimde sunulmasını sağlayabilirsiniz. Bu sayede kullanıcı deneyimini artırabilir, doğru veri girişi için hata oranını düşürebilirsiniz.
React Input Masking Örnekleri
1. Telefon Numarası Masking: Bu masklama, telefon numaralarının belirli bir biçimde görünmesini sağlar. Örneğin, Amerika Birleşik Devletleri'nin telefon numaraları, (XXX) XXX-XXXX şeklinde görüntülenir.
```
```
2. E-posta Adresi Masking: Bu masklama, kullanıcının doğru e-posta adresi formatını kullanarak girdiği bilgilerin doğruluğunu sağlamak için kullanılır. Maskleme, doğru bir e-posta adresi formatına uygun olmayan tesadüfî karakterleri önleyen bir dizi doğrulama kuralları kullanır.
```
```
3. Tarih Masking: Bu masklama, tarih girişlerinde kullanılır ve belirli bir biçimle formatlanmasını sağlar.
```
```
4. Posta Kodu Masking: Bu masklama, bir ülke için posta kodunun belirli bir biçimde görüntülenmesini sağlar.
```
```
Bu örneklerin yanı sıra, kullanıcının özel bir maskesi oluşturmasına da olanak tanır.
Sık Sorulan Sorular
S: React input masking, hızlı mı çalışır?
C: Bu, hangi maskleme türünü kullandığınıza bağlıdır. Basit maskeler, özellikle de inputlaraının sayısı az olduğunda hızlı çalışır. Fakat karmaşık maskeler performansı düşürebilir.
S: Hangi veri tipleri input masking gerektirir?
C: Telefon numarası, e-posta adresi, tarih ve posta kodları gibi veri tipleri sıklıkla input masking gerektirir.
S: React input masking, tüm tarayıcılarda desteklenir mi?
C: Hayır. Bazı tarayıcılarda tam olarak desteklenmeyebilir ancak, çok sayıda tarayıcıda başarılı bir şekilde çalışır."
React, modern web uygulamaları geliştirmek için popüler bir JavaScript kütüphanesidir. Bununla birlikte, kullanıcıların birçok farklı form alanına veri girmesi gerektiğinde, bu verilerin doğru biçimde ve tutarlı bir şekilde girilmesini sağlamak kolay değildir. Burada devreye React input masking geliyor.
Input masking, kullanıcının bir form alanına veri girdiğinde, belirli bir biçimde formatlanmasını sağlayarak, yanlış bilgi girmesini önlemeyi amaçlayan bir tekniktir. E-posta adresleri, telefon numaraları, tarihler ve posta kodları gibi veri tipleri sıklıkla input masking gerektirir.
React input masking, form alanlarında düzenlemeler ve kısıtlamalar uygulamanıza olanak tanır. Kullanıcıların girdiği verileri otomatik olarak belirli bir biçime uydurarak, doğru biçimde sunulmasını sağlayabilirsiniz. Bu sayede kullanıcı deneyimini artırabilir, doğru veri girişi için hata oranını düşürebilirsiniz.
React Input Masking Örnekleri
1. Telefon Numarası Masking: Bu masklama, telefon numaralarının belirli bir biçimde görünmesini sağlar. Örneğin, Amerika Birleşik Devletleri'nin telefon numaraları, (XXX) XXX-XXXX şeklinde görüntülenir.
```
```
2. E-posta Adresi Masking: Bu masklama, kullanıcının doğru e-posta adresi formatını kullanarak girdiği bilgilerin doğruluğunu sağlamak için kullanılır. Maskleme, doğru bir e-posta adresi formatına uygun olmayan tesadüfî karakterleri önleyen bir dizi doğrulama kuralları kullanır.
```
```
3. Tarih Masking: Bu masklama, tarih girişlerinde kullanılır ve belirli bir biçimle formatlanmasını sağlar.
```
```
4. Posta Kodu Masking: Bu masklama, bir ülke için posta kodunun belirli bir biçimde görüntülenmesini sağlar.
```
```
Bu örneklerin yanı sıra, kullanıcının özel bir maskesi oluşturmasına da olanak tanır.
Sık Sorulan Sorular
S: React input masking, hızlı mı çalışır?
C: Bu, hangi maskleme türünü kullandığınıza bağlıdır. Basit maskeler, özellikle de inputlaraının sayısı az olduğunda hızlı çalışır. Fakat karmaşık maskeler performansı düşürebilir.
S: Hangi veri tipleri input masking gerektirir?
C: Telefon numarası, e-posta adresi, tarih ve posta kodları gibi veri tipleri sıklıkla input masking gerektirir.
S: React input masking, tüm tarayıcılarda desteklenir mi?
C: Hayır. Bazı tarayıcılarda tam olarak desteklenmeyebilir ancak, çok sayıda tarayıcıda başarılı bir şekilde çalışır."
*256 Bit SSL Sertifikası * Full Mobil Uyumlu * Full SEO Uyumlu
İsterseniz Mobil Uygulama Seçeneğiyle